Fix Bug #3276: Fix upload session offset handling to prevent desynchronisation on large files (#3277)

* Ensure the upload offset is recalculated from the server-provided nextExpectedRanges after each fragment upload, instead of relying on a locally incremented offset. This prevents incorrect offset tracking and infinite upload loops, especially for files larger than 4 GiB.
